Output 6293423c3a5f90a71ac4d7085541238d627aaac936255eccf396ca175663043a:20

value
16777216
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 02b8fe3314f4d773e2a82b3a62bf7e7343cc4629eb2cdf515500d9a8e49cb095
address
bc1pq2u0uvc57nth8c4g9vax90m7wdpuc33favkd7524qrv63eyukz2sxypdqc
transaction
6293423c3a5f90a71ac4d7085541238d627aaac936255eccf396ca175663043a
spent
true